Sweet Bamboo Recalls Children's Pajamas Due to Violation of Federal Flammability Standard
Product photos
Hazard
The children's pajamas fail to meet the federal flammability standards for children's sleepwear, posing a risk of burn injuries to children.
Remedy
Consumers should immediately take the recalled pajamas away from children and contact Sweet Bamboo for a full refund.
Sold at
Children's boutique stores nationwide and online at www.mysweetbamboo.com from February 2016 through May 2017 for about $40.
Affected count
About 500
Injuries reported
None reported
Manufactured in
China
Remedy type
Refund
Products
Children's two-piece woven pajama sets
